    Believe what you want, we've met, Jan 1 when we had our Pantera.

    The fee was paid to the Rotary to race not SBI. The racers got no SBI points for this race, being a divisional race....

    A few racers wanted their own tent, and to purchase 50-100 passes,
    the Rotary named an exorbitant price, and said they didn't need the racers anyway.

    I think it's crying shame, and it effected the bottom line of the Rotary's charities....

    There is a "Real Open Ocean Race" being planned for June 20, 2008 over in Sunny Isles Beach (Haulover Inlet) that goes to Bimini and back.

    There is another thread on this here or go to HORBA site www.historicraceboats.com

    And download the details on the Don Aronow Memorial Race button.

    Everyone welcome boat length min 20 feet to max 55 feet.

    5 Simple classes including a "Run what you brung" class.

    Have any of you guys paid attention to the P1 racing overseas? I am helping with some changes on the fountain that was King of Shaves last year. They won the championship last year. From what I have seen, the P1 organization has there stuff together. You can go online to see the races live, plus they will have in boat camera views as well as telemetry data during the race. If the american organziations were smart they would be looking to get organzied like P1
